miras

aims, sights

noun MEE-rahs Rare

Usage Note

Miras is the plural of mira and is almost always used in the fixed phrases con miras a ('with a view to') or tener altas miras ('to have high ambitions'). The singular mira can refer to a gun sight. The plural is idiomatic and rarely refers to literal sights on a weapon.

Examples

"Trabaja con miras a conseguir un ascenso."

Natural Translation

She works with a view to getting a promotion.
